I have done a status match to M&S from FB and I am set to complete all goals later this day as outlined in the terms below.
The status match was requested in September 2018, and today I will manage the goal of 15,000 status miles on TK flights only. What would the normal requirements be for keeping *G the upcoming year? (second year/one year extension which is talked about in the requirements above)
I'm a bit puzzled as how the normal cycle will look for from now on as per keeping Elite or even going for Elite Plus. Any answer from one of the TK experts here would be greatly appreciated!
The Elite card trial period is 4 months. Subsequent to the inclusion of an international flight you will perform with Turkish Airlines within the first 4 months following the beginning of your Elite membership in your account, your trial period will be extended for 8 months and regarded valid for one year in total. If you earn 15,000 status miles in Turkish Airlines international line flights in the first year of your Elite membership, your membership will be extended for one year, and it will be valid for two years in total. If the first flight you will perform within the trial period is Business class, you will earn 50% more status miles.
